#7
Clean off grease,fill with Polaris demand drive fluid(atf if in a pinch) through hole in hub at 12oclock position,about 2-3 ounces until full,let set so fluid can seep into bearings,hilliard,then turn to 4 or 8 oclock position,let drain until stops or just a trickle,then install 3/16 allen plug. ALSO hub nut in front of bearings torques to 12 foot pounds.
